What are Handmade Soap Bars

Soap bars have been around for a long time and have been consumed and made by people all over the world.

There are many different types of soap bars available in the market and each type has its own benefits, but there is one type that stands out above the rest – handmade soap bars.

Handmade soap bars are… well…. made by hand, with ingredients that are not harmful to your skin, unlike other types of soap.

They are also made using natural ingredients that can help your skin stay healthy and soft.

This makes handmade soap bars perfect for those who have sensitive skin or those who want to avoid chemicals in their life.

Can I Make My Own Handmade Soap Bars?

Yes, you can make your own handmade soap bars. There are many recipes and tutorials available on the internet.

With traditional soap making recipes you would normally make cold process or hot process soaps however more natural soap recipes tend to use the melt and pour technique.

You can use a variety of essential oils and butters in the soap recipe. Almond oil is suitable for dry skin, olive oil good for oily skin and coconut oil works well on both. Tea tree essential oil is great antibacterial while lavender essential oils help with relaxation. Other oils to consider are rosehip seed, apricot kernel, castor or almond.

You can also buy a soap-making kit, which will provide you with all the ingredients and instructions needed to create your own bar of soap.

What are Artisan Soap Makers?

Artisan soap makers are crafters of handmade soaps. These natural and organic soaps are all handmade, using gentle ingredients like essential oils, botanical extracts and shea butter.

With the recent craze for artisan soap maker products, these kinds of handmade soaps are taking over the market!

Some of the types of soap that are typically made by artisan soap makers are goats milk, avocado, and olive oil based soaps.
